alexander38 wrote:nice job on the shine, what did you use
I sanded gel coat hook and loop random orbital , palm sander for the detial
600-1200 grit depending on the existing condition some spots were real bad like red paint finger prints ,

I did not do the whole hull like that basicly from the stern to mid way between the windows , the two sides of the helm and the flying bridge , compounded the rest with 3m heavy duty then finess 2 finish glaze and this other stuff I bought for 4 dollars at wall mart , it worked better that the 3m but i could not find any more

then carnuba wax one coat I would like to get atleast one more on but I dont know if I have time

overall it looks great but there is a learning curve and I did leave a occasional swirl mark that I could not see because of the sun lite conditions I was working in but I will take care of them along the way
overall I was very happy
